#89e569 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#89e569 is composed of 53.7% red, 89.8%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.1%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 104.5 degrees, a saturation of 70.5% and a lightness of 65.5%. #89e569 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d2 with #13cb00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#89e569 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#89e569 has RGB values of R:137, G:229,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 9037161.

Hex triplet 89e569 #89e569
RGB Decimal 137, 229, 105 rgb(137,229,105)
RGB Percent 53.7, 89.8, 41.2 rgb(53.7%,89.8%,41.2%)
CMYK 40, 0, 54, 10
HSL 104.5°, 70.5, 65.5 hsl(104.5,70.5%,65.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 104.5°, 54.1, 89.8
Web Safe 99cc66 #99cc66
CIE-LAB 83.112, -49.774, 51.344
XYZ 40.884, 62.375, 23.249
xyY 0.323, 0.493, 62.375
CIE-LCH 83.112, 71.509, 134.11
CIE-LUV 83.112, -44.875, 73.708
Hunter-Lab 78.978, -45.808, 37.831
Binary 10001001, 11100101, 01101001

Shades and Tints of #89e569

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f2fcef is the lightest one.
